summaryrefslogtreecommitdiffstats
path: root/roles/distgit/pagure
Commit message (Collapse)AuthorAgeFilesLines
* pagure: allow to delete forksIgor Gnatenko2017-09-092-0/+2
| | | | Signed-off-by: Igor Gnatenko <ignatenkobrain@fedoraproject.org>
* Re-enable user notification.Ralph Bean2017-09-061-3/+1
|
* Use 2775 insteads if 0775 so sub directories are created finePierre-Yves Chibon2017-09-051-1/+1
|
* Ensure the default directory structure is createdPierre-Yves Chibon2017-09-041-0/+13
|
* Reset required groups for dist-git namespaces.Ralph Bean2017-08-301-1/+2
|
* Stop making the releng user be CC'd on Bugzilla bugs on projects that it is ↵mprahl2017-08-271-0/+2
| | | | inherently watching issues on in Pagure
* Add missing import.Ralph Bean2017-08-221-0/+1
|
* Also, kwargs.Ralph Bean2017-08-211-2/+2
|
* Some more graceful error handling for the rhbz sync script.Ralph Bean2017-08-211-6/+36
|
* fix daily pagure to bugzilla sync script and make it run only in prodKevin Fenzi2017-08-201-1/+2
|
* A username is expected here.Ralph Bean2017-08-201-1/+1
|
* Use multithread on Pagure and PDC queriesMatt Prahl2017-08-181-78/+200
|
* Make sure to correctly escape package names, like atari++.Ralph Bean2017-08-171-5/+8
|
* Fix incorrect handling of API response.Ralph Bean2017-08-171-1/+4
|
* I sure got that backwards.Ralph Bean2017-08-171-2/+2
|
* Define PDCURL.Ralph Bean2017-08-171-0/+2
|
* Map dist-git namespaces to pdc types.Ralph Bean2017-08-171-0/+5
|
* Another typofix.Ralph Bean2017-08-171-1/+1
|
* Pesky syntax.Ralph Bean2017-08-171-1/+1
|
* Adjust config for hotfix in pagurePierre-Yves Chibon2017-08-171-0/+1
|
* Adjust perms on the pagure config for the hooksPierre-Yves Chibon2017-08-171-1/+13
|
* Have a dedicated pagure config just for the git hook and specify it on the ↵Pierre-Yves Chibon2017-08-172-0/+60
| | | | user's env
* Set the default bz assignee to orphan for orphaned branches.Ralph Bean2017-08-161-1/+35
| | | | See https://pagure.io/releng/issue/6957
* Set a umask for PAgure on dist-git that should workPatrick Uiterwijk2017-08-161-0/+3
| | | | Signed-off-by: Patrick Uiterwijk <puiterwijk@redhat.com>
* Wrong config keyPierre-Yves Chibon2017-08-151-1/+1
|
* Add the generate_acls_project ACL to pagure on dist-gitPierre-Yves Chibon2017-08-151-2/+4
|
* Query MDAPI when the project is an RPM in pagure-sync-bugzilla.pymprahl2017-08-141-1/+1
| | | | Signed-off-by: mprahl <mprahl@redhat.com>
* Temporarily disable emailing users while we figure out ↵Ralph Bean2017-08-111-1/+3
| | | | https://pagure.io/fedora-infrastructure/issue/6233
* Add missing commaPierre-Yves Chibon2017-08-111-1/+1
|
* Adjust the ssh keys info for pkgs.fp.o and stgPierre-Yves Chibon2017-08-111-6/+6
|
* Tag these tasks.Ralph Bean2017-08-101-0/+2
|
* Small optimizations to pagure-sync-bugzilla.pyRalph Bean2017-08-101-24/+45
|
* Apply the bugzilla override fas hotfix to the new bugzilla sync script.Ralph Bean2017-08-102-1/+960
|
* Pagure on dist-git is case sensitivePierre-Yves Chibon2017-08-091-0/+2
|
* python2-requests doesn't exist in epel7Pierre-Yves Chibon2017-08-091-1/+1
|
* Tweak pagure config on dist-gitPierre-Yves Chibon2017-08-091-1/+5
|
* Use requests retry mechanism in the bugzilla sync script.Ralph Bean2017-08-091-6/+27
|
* Include more devs in error emails.Ralph Bean2017-08-091-1/+4
|
* Use the official override repo.Ralph Bean2017-08-091-1/+1
|
* Fix src.fp.o URLs.Ralph Bean2017-08-091-2/+2
|
* Only people watching issues should be CC'dRalph Bean2017-08-091-2/+2
|
* Adjust override yaml structure.Ralph Bean2017-08-091-0/+1
|
* Address feedbackMatt Prahl2017-08-091-15/+19
|
* Check for default assignee overridesMatt Prahl2017-08-092-7/+25
|
* Convert the pkgdb-sync-bugzilla.py script to pagure-sync-bugzilla.py and run ↵Matt Prahl2017-08-092-83/+241
| | | | | | | it on Pagure over dist-git This is part of https://fedoraproject.org/wiki/Changes/ArbitraryBranching. Since PkgDB will be decommissioned, we need to start using Pagure's API instead of PkgDB to sync Bugzilla component owners and CC users.
* Add the unmodified version of pkgdb-sync-bugzilla.py from GitHub in ↵Matt Prahl2017-08-091-0/+471
| | | | preparation for modification
* Blacklist 'group' as group namePierre-Yves Chibon2017-08-091-0/+1
|
* First attempt to get multi-static workPierre-Yves Chibon2017-08-091-0/+9
|
* Let the prod instance of pagure over dist-git send emailsPierre-Yves Chibon2017-08-081-0/+4
|
* Cross project ACLs do not allow to create projectsPierre-Yves Chibon2017-08-081-0/+5
|